How we got here . . .

As many of you know . . . I sold Progressive Screen Printing Machines to The Bergmann Group at the end of the 2nd QTR of 2005 . . . Since then I believe Bergmann has merged the Progressive brand & Tuf brand into the Workhorse name badge ? ? ?

In the 2nd QTR of 2008 Bergmann decided not to renew the Lease of our 50,000+ sq.ft. Greenville, SC Facility . . . hence . . . production of the Progressive Falcon Machines is now at the Bergmann Plant in Phoenix, AZ

Many of my key folks ( dear family friends ) from the Progressive days were now out-of-jobs

The Wifeee and I certainly didn’t want that . . . nor . . . an empty 50,000+ sqft Facility

So . . . thank God we’re not BIG Stock Market types . . . which easily allowed us to dust off some Dollars from CD’s @ 3% APY and put ol’ Benny Franklin to work

Within weeks . . . Lowery Machine & Supply was born ! ! !

Where we are . . .

We started out refurbishing and selling used equipment for the SGIA industry. Since then, demands from the industry have driven us to become an auction company for the very equipment we were refurbishing.
